MySQL是一款廣泛使用的關系型數據庫管理系統,它可以通過修改配置文件來實現不同的功能和性能優化。但是,當我們修改MySQL的配置文件時,是否需要重啟MySQL服務呢?下面將為您詳細解答。
配置修改后是否需要重啟MySQL服務?
修改MySQL的配置文件后,是否需要重啟MySQL服務取決于您修改了哪些配置選項。通常來說,只有在修改了需要重啟MySQL服務才能生效的配置選項時,才需要重啟MySQL服務。以下是常見的需要重啟MySQL服務才能生效的配置選項:
1. 修改MySQL的端口號
如果您需要修改MySQL的端口號,否則,MySQL將繼續使用默認端口號。
2. 修改MySQL的日志配置
如果您需要修改MySQL的日志配置,例如修改日志級別或開啟/關閉二進制日志,
3. 修改MySQL的緩存配置
如果您需要修改MySQL的緩存配置,例如修改緩存大小或開啟/關閉緩存,
4. 修改MySQL的字符集配置
如果您需要修改MySQL的字符集配置,例如修改默認字符集或開啟/關閉字符集轉換,
5. 修改MySQL的內存配置
如果您需要修改MySQL的內存配置,例如修改內存池大小或開啟/關閉內存池,
需要注意的是,如果您修改了MySQL的配置文件,但是沒有重啟MySQL服務,那么您的修改可能不會生效。因此,如果您對MySQL的配置文件進行了修改,最好重啟MySQL服務以確保您的修改生效。
如何重啟MySQL服務?
如果您需要重啟MySQL服務,可以按照以下步驟進行操作:
1. 停止MySQL服務
ysql stop
2. 啟動MySQL服務
ysql start
3. 重啟MySQL服務
ysql restart
MySQL的配置文件可以通過修改來實現不同的功能和性能優化。但是,當您修改MySQL的配置文件時,是否需要重啟MySQL服務取決于您修改了哪些配置選項。如果您修改了需要重啟MySQL服務才能生效的配置選項,那么最好重啟MySQL服務以確保您的修改生效。